Types of Bathroom Sinks

Undermount Sinks

Undermount sinks are installed beneath a cutout with your counter top. The sink are going to be attached to your cutout with adhesive and supported from beneath. Cabinetry through your counter will hide the plumbing and provide you lots of storage area.

This sort of sink is very easy and elegant. It maximizes counter space and makes for a lots of hidden storage, too. You can even install one with your existing bathroom vanity. However, it is possible to only make this happen if you have a good material counter-top, like granite, concrete, or marble. If you need to install an undermount sink, plus you've got a tile or laminate counter, you're going to have to put it back, likewise.

Top-Mount Sinks

Top-mount sinks 're normally called vessel sinks. They can be crafted from glass, copper, stainless-steel, marble, porcelain, or maybe a number of other materials. They also are available in a variety of shapes and forms, from large, round bowls to soft-cornered trapezoids along with other interesting shapes.

With a vessel sink, really the only cutout as part of your counter will probably be for the mounting ring and waste pipe, if you don't decide to mount the faucet towards the counter, at the same time. A lots of homeowners tend to mount the faucet and handles for the wall behind the sink and below the mirror. Doing this requires drywall work and re-routing water lines over the wall.

If you're only doing basic remodeling job without many construction, a vessel sink is most likely out on the question if you wish to do it right. However, should you have your heart set with this style, just call a contractor for the estimate punctually and cost. You might be surprised and discover that your think of a top-mounted vessel sink is inside your budget.

Partially Recessed Sinks

A partially recessed sink incorporates a similar check out a top-mounted or vessel sink, but it's recessed farther into the counter. Do you love the design of a top-mounted sink, however, you don't want to be rid of your respective current surface? This is a very common problem for people who wish to update their bathroom vanity's look, but don't have to get rid of a striking stone or tile countertop that already features a cutout from it.

To put in a partially recessed sink, you'll have to re-cut your surface's cutout to install the new sink, so you'll ought to measure and make certain that the base of the new sink is large enough to fill the outlet. You'll also run across the same trouble with plumbing and cutting for your faucet that you just do with a top-mounted sink, so this style of sink is without a doubt better left for larger, more involved remodeling jobs.

Drop-in Sinks

Drop-in sinks (otherwise known as self-rimming sinks) are definitely the easiest sinks to setup. This type of sink has a extended, oversized rim. As the name suggests, the sink just drops into place after you install it. With one of these, all you must do is cut out the proper shape as part of your counter top, place some construction adhesive within the underside on the rim, and give it time to set prior to deciding to reattach the plumbing.

If you're less concerned about unique styling and saving counter space and more concered about cost and easy installation, a drop-in sink is the ideal solution. Drop-ins are clean and simple, though they lack real pizzazz. No one will definitely give this sort of sink an extra glance.

Take the Necessary Measurements and Know Your Sink's Dimensions

When you're looking for a new sink for the bathroom vanity, you may decide a large, wide, rectangular, top-mounted sink, but that is problematic when your counter is just too shallow or if you then have a narrow vanity space. You'll must take a few measurements for almost any bathroom sink to ensure that it can fit, so let's walk through basic fundamentals.

Measure your counter in the wall to your edge closest to you personally. Subtract 3 to 5 inches. Now, measure in the right fringe of the drawer for the left of one's sink across for the left side of the drawer to your right of your respective sink and subtract 2 ". If the first measurement is 28” plus the second is 24”, the biggest sink you'll be able to install could be 26” x 22”.

If you're installing a top-mounted sink, you'll just should measure from your wall on the edge within your counter to make sure the sink will fit on the counter and fall into line properly while using waste pipe.

Because you could have such a great variety of options for the shape and elegance of your sink, you're going to need to make without doubt its dimensions fit within the confines of your bath room vanity's counter-top. A few minutes having a tape measure should answer all within your questions, in case you are uncertain, don't hesitate to call and request for a professional's opinion.

Weight Your Sink Could Get Heavy

You may possibly not have thought of it before, however, if you choose a marble or concrete sink, you'll probably be looking at some hard work, not simply for you, but in addition your counter-top. If you might have a marble or tile top with your vanity, it needs to have no trouble supporting the body weight of any kind of sink. However, some laminate countertops cannot sustain as much weight.

Furthermore, when you can't raise your sink without straining, you'll want to get some help. Even in case you still can do the installation yourself, get assistance from a friend when lifting and placing the sink, can be earning ! to lift using your legs, not with the back!

What Comes With Your Sink?

When you acquire your sink, you'll intend to make sure that you're conscious of what it is sold with and just what it doesn't. After all, don't assume all sinks consist of faucets and fittings. Top-mounted sinks, especially, usually only come since the basin, and might or may well not even have a mounting ring.

If there's more fittings, hardware, and accessories feature one sink versus another, you'll know whether you're obtaining a better deal over a lower priced model or whether it's just more stripped down.
